The setting is different from her 1st novel. This time, we've been transported to Paradise, pronounced Paradais a luxurious housing advanced. Franco is really an obese, lonely child living in the complicated with his loaded grandparents though Polo could be the gardener. Franco will become obsessed with his neighbour, the wife of a Television set superstar and fantasises of approaches to seduce her.
